The Taxi Dancer is a 1927 silent comedy film starring Joan Crawford and Douglas Gilmore. Crawford plays Joselyn Poe, a southern girl who tries her luck as dancer in New York City. When she is unable to find work, she works as taxi dancer and meets several suitors throughout the story.

This was the first film in which Joan Crawford received top billing.

Cast

  • Joan Crawford - Joslyn Poe
  • Owen Moore - Lee Rogers
  • Marc McDermott - Henry Brierhalter
  • Gertrude Astor - Kitty Lane
  • Rockliffe Fellowes - Stephen Bates
  • Douglas Gilmore - James Kelvin
  • William Orlamond - 'Doc' Ganz
  • Claire McDowell - Aunt Mary
  • Bert Roach - Charlie Cook
  • Lou Costello - Extra (uncredited)
